We are pleased to announce that our Mobile Replay solution now provides mobile tracking.This means that you can now track mobile presentation content and receive email notifications (like below) and view statistics to determine the effectiveness of your presentation. As you can see below, you can now track how many slides are viewed and the amount of time each slide was consumed. You can also track if the viewer advances or skips to particular slides.
Using our MobexMe tools, you can also add guest book data directly to your on demand presentation and track who is viewing your presentation. Launch you personalized mobile marketing campaign from a QR Code or short URL.
No More Cold Calls
With Mobile Replay you can determine if you have a warm lead directly from your mobile phone and follow up with an email or a warm call.
